Commit 89dc3c55 authored by thomasl's avatar thomasl

add new build_oai.bash

git-svn-id: http://svn.eurecom.fr/openair4G/trunk@6743 818b1a75-f10b-46b9-bf7c-635c3b92a50f
parent 15ff9332
...@@ -66,7 +66,6 @@ if(SUBVERSION_FOUND) ...@@ -66,7 +66,6 @@ if(SUBVERSION_FOUND)
Subversion_WC_INFO(${OPENAIR_DIR} openair) Subversion_WC_INFO(${OPENAIR_DIR} openair)
set (FIRMWARE_VERSION "${openair_WC_REVISION} - ${openair_WC_LAST_CHANGED_DATE}") set (FIRMWARE_VERSION "${openair_WC_REVISION} - ${openair_WC_LAST_CHANGED_DATE}")
Subversion_WC_LOG(${OPENAIR_DIR} Project) Subversion_WC_LOG(${OPENAIR_DIR} Project)
message("Last changed log is ${Project_LAST_CHANGED_LOG}")
else() else()
set (FIRMWARE_VERSION "No svn information") set (FIRMWARE_VERSION "No svn information")
endif() endif()
...@@ -1310,7 +1309,7 @@ list(APPEND nasmesh_src device.c common.c ioctl.c classifier.c tool.c mesh.c) ...@@ -1310,7 +1309,7 @@ list(APPEND nasmesh_src device.c common.c ioctl.c classifier.c tool.c mesh.c)
set(module_cc_opt "${module_cc_opt}") set(module_cc_opt "${module_cc_opt}")
make_driver(nasmesh ${OPENAIR2_DIR}/NAS/DRIVER/MESH ${nasmesh_src}) make_driver(nasmesh ${OPENAIR2_DIR}/NAS/DRIVER/MESH ${nasmesh_src})
# Variation of the same driver (logic????) # ???
#################### ####################
list(APPEND oai_nw_drv_src device.c common.c ioctl.c classifier.c tool.c) list(APPEND oai_nw_drv_src device.c common.c ioctl.c classifier.c tool.c)
if(OAI_NW_DRIVER_USE_NETLINK) if(OAI_NW_DRIVER_USE_NETLINK)
...@@ -1318,6 +1317,14 @@ if(OAI_NW_DRIVER_USE_NETLINK) ...@@ -1318,6 +1317,14 @@ if(OAI_NW_DRIVER_USE_NETLINK)
endif() endif()
make_driver(oai_nw_drv ${OPENAIR2_DIR}/NAS/DRIVER/LITE ${oai_nw_drv_src}) make_driver(oai_nw_drv ${OPENAIR2_DIR}/NAS/DRIVER/LITE ${oai_nw_drv_src})
# Exmimo board drivers
#########################
list(APPEND openair_rf_src module_main.c irq.c fileops.c exmimo_fw.c)
make_driver(openair_rf ${OPENAIR_TARGETS}/ARCH/EXMIMO/DRIVER/eurecom ${openair_rf_src})
add_executable(updatefw
${OPENAIR_TARGETS}/ARCH/EXMIMO/USERSPACE/OAI_FW_INIT/updatefw.c
)
# add the install targets # add the install targets
#install (TARGETS Tutorial DESTINATION bin) #install (TARGETS Tutorial DESTINATION bin)
......
This diff is collapsed.
cmake_minimum_required(VERSION 2.8)
set(XFORMS False )
set(RRC_ASN1_VERSION "Rel10")
set(ENABLE_VCD_FIFO False )
set(RF_BOARD "EXMIMO")
set(PACKAGE_NAME "lte-softmodem")
include(${CMAKE_CURRENT_SOURCE_DIR}/../CMakeLists.txt)
cmake_minimum_required(VERSION 2.8)
set(ADDR_CONF False)
set(ASSERT True)
set(DEBUG_OMG False)
set(DRIVER2013 True)
set(ENABLE_FXP True)
set(ENABLE_ITTI True)
set(ENABLE_NAS_UE_LOGGING True)
set(ENABLE_NEW_MULTICAST True)
set(ENABLE_PDCP_NETLINK_FIFO False)
set(ENABLE_PGM_TRANSPORT True)
set(ENABLE_RAL False)
set(ENABLE_SECURITY True)
set(ENABLE_USE_CPU_EXECUTION_TIME True)
set(ENABLE_USE_MME True)
set(HARD_RT False)
set(JUMBO_FRAME False)
set(LARGE_SCALE False)
set(LINK_PDCP_TO_GTPV1U True)
set(LINUX_LIST False)
set(LINUX True)
set(LOCALIZATION False)
set(LOG_NO_THREAD True)
set(LOWLATENCY True)
set(MAC_CONTEXT 1)
set(MAX_NUM_CCs 1)
set(MIH_C_MEDIEVAL_EXTENSIONS True)
set(MSG_PRINT False)
set(MU_RECEIVER False)
set(NAS_ADDRESS_FIX true)
set(NAS_NETLINK False)
set(NAS_UE False)
set(NEW_FFT True)
set(NO_RRM True)
set(OAI_EMU True)
set(OAISIM True)
set(OAI_NW_DRIVER_TYPE_ETHERNET False)
set(OPENAIR1 True)
set(OPENAIR2 True)
set(OPENAIR_EMU False)
set(OPENAIR_LTE True)
set(PACKAGE_NAME "oaisim")
set(PBS_SIM False)
set(PC_DSP True)
set(PC_TARGET True)
set(PDCP_MSG_PRINT False)
set(PERFECT_CE False)
set(PHY_ABSTRACTION False)
set(PHY_ABSTRACTION False)
set(PHY_EMUL False)
set(PHYSIM True)
set(PUCCH True)
set(RANDOM_BF False)
set(RF_BOARD "EXMIMO")
set(RLC_STOP_ON_LOST_PDU False)
set(RRC_ASN1_VERSION False)
set(RRC_ASN1_VERSION "Rel10")
set(RRC_MSG_PRINT False)
set(RTAI False)
set(SECU False)
set(SMBV False)
set(SPECTRA False)
set(TEST_OMG False)
set(UE_BUILD False)
set(USE_3GPP_ADDR_AS_LINK_ADDR False)
set(USE_MME False)
set(USER_MODE True)
set(XER_PRINT False)
cmake_minimum_required(VERSION 2.8)
set(ADDR_CONF False)
set(ASSERT True)
set(DEBUG_OMG False)
set(DRIVER2013 True)
set(ENABLE_FXP True)
set(ENABLE_ITTI True)
set(ENABLE_NAS_UE_LOGGING True)
set(ENABLE_NEW_MULTICAST True)
set(ENABLE_PDCP_NETLINK_FIFO False)
set(ENABLE_PGM_TRANSPORT True)
set(ENABLE_RAL False)
set(ENABLE_SECURITY True)
set(ENABLE_USE_CPU_EXECUTION_TIME True)
set(ENABLE_USE_MME True)
set(HARD_RT False)
set(JUMBO_FRAME False)
set(LARGE_SCALE False)
set(LINK_PDCP_TO_GTPV1U True)
set(LINUX_LIST False)
set(LINUX True)
set(LOCALIZATION False)
set(LOG_NO_THREAD True)
set(LOWLATENCY True)
set(MAC_CONTEXT 1)
set(MAX_NUM_CCs 1)
set(MIH_C_MEDIEVAL_EXTENSIONS True)
set(MSG_PRINT False)
set(MU_RECEIVER False)
set(NAS_ADDRESS_FIX true)
set(NAS_NETLINK False)
set(NAS_UE False)
set(NEW_FFT True)
set(NO_RRM True)
set(OAI_EMU True)
set(OAISIM True)
set(OAI_NW_DRIVER_TYPE_ETHERNET False)
set(OPENAIR1 True)
set(OPENAIR2 True)
set(OPENAIR_EMU False)
set(OPENAIR_LTE True)
set(PACKAGE_NAME "oaisim")
set(PBS_SIM False)
set(PC_DSP True)
set(PC_TARGET True)
set(PDCP_MSG_PRINT False)
set(PERFECT_CE False)
set(PHY_ABSTRACTION False)
set(PHY_ABSTRACTION False)
set(PHY_EMUL False)
set(PHYSIM True)
set(PUCCH True)
set(RANDOM_BF False)
set(RF_BOARD "EXMIMO")
set(RLC_STOP_ON_LOST_PDU False)
set(RRC_ASN1_VERSION False)
set(RRC_ASN1_VERSION "Rel10")
set(RRC_MSG_PRINT False)
set(RTAI False)
set(SECU False)
set(SMBV False)
set(SPECTRA False)
set(TEST_OMG False)
set(UE_BUILD False)
set(USE_3GPP_ADDR_AS_LINK_ADDR False)
set(USE_MME False)
set(USER_MODE True)
set(XER_PRINT False)
set(XFORMS False )
set(RRC_ASN1_VERSION "Rel10")
set(ENABLE_VCD_FIFO False )
set(RF_BOARD "EXMIMO")
include(${CMAKE_CURRENT_SOURCE_DIR}/../CMakeLists.txt)
Markdown is supported
0%
or
You are about to add 0 people to the discussion. Proceed with caution.
Finish editing this message first!
Please register or to comment